Liposomal NMN + TMG—travel-size NAD+ Gold® for practitioner protocols

NAD+ drives cellular defense and longevity pathways, yet levels fall with age and stress. NAD+ Gold® 30 mL is the compact liposomal NMN formula—paired with trimethylglycine (betaine)—in a travel-friendly bottle with the same 50 mg NMN and 50 mg TMG per two-pump serving as NAD+ Gold® 50 mL.*

Support metabolism, energy, cognition, and healthy aging in a 30-serving starter or travel size.

The Quicksilver Advantage

Quicksilver Delivery Systems® liposomes are small and stable enough to pass between cells. Clear liquid consistency reflects that manufacturing standard—absorption begins in the mouth before harsh digestive processes alter the actives.*

Ingredients & supplement facts

Each serving is 1 mL (2 pumps).

Amount per serving
NMN (β-nicotinamide mononucleotide) 50 mg
Trimethylglycine (as betaine) 50 mg

Net wt 1.0 fl oz (30 mL) · 30 servings per bottle (1 mL = 2 pumps)

Other ingredients: water, glycerin, ethanol, highly purified phospholipids, vitamin E.

Suggested use

  • Take 2 pumps sublingually unless your clinician directs otherwise.*
  • Hold 30–90 seconds, then swallow on an empty stomach.*
  • Wait 10+ minutes before meals.*
  • Shipped with ice packs. Refrigerate upon receipt.*
  • Refrigerate after opening. Keep chilled for stability.*
  • Consult your practitioner if pregnant or breastfeeding.*

FAQ

30 mL vs NAD+ Gold® 50 mL?

Same actives per pump; the 50 mL NAD+ Gold® offers more servings per bottle for ongoing daily protocols.

NMN vs NR—which does NAD+ Gold® use?

NAD+ Gold® supplies NMN, not NR. Your practitioner can advise whether NMN or NR fits your methylation and NAD+ goals, or whether to step up to NAD+ Platinum®.

Can I pair with Methyl B-Complex or Methyl Charge+?

TMG is included at 50 mg per serving. Many stacks add Methyl B-Complex or methylation support—coordinate timing and totals with your clinician.

Why ice packs?

Liposomal liquids are temperature-sensitive in transit. Cold-chain shipping protects particle stability until you follow the Suggested use storage steps.

How long does one bottle last?

At two pumps daily, about 30 days; clinic trial phases may use different schedules.
